What is the Credit Card Authorization Form?
The Credit Card Authorization Form is a crucial document used by businesses to authorize credit card transactions for purchases. This form plays an integral role in transaction authorization, ensuring that payments are verified before processing. By using a credit card authorization form, companies can bolster security in their payment processes, providing peace of mind for both the business and the customer.
Purpose and Benefits of the Credit Card Authorization Form
Businesses utilize the credit card authorization form to streamline their payment processes and maintain comprehensive documentation. This form simplifies the payment workflow, reducing the chances of errors and fraud. Key benefits of using a credit card auth form include minimizing risks associated with fraudulent activities and offering legal protection for both parties involved in the transaction.
Key Features of the Credit Card Authorization Form
The credit card authorization form includes essential fields necessary for transaction validation. Commonly required fields consist of:
-
Customer name
-
Customer’s signature
-
Credit card number
-
Amount charged to credit card
Additionally, the form may also contain fields for invoice numbers and payment amounts. Users should be aware of any specific restrictions or notes that may accompany the form to ensure proper usage.
Who Needs the Credit Card Authorization Form?
This form is primarily designed for businesses and self-employed individuals who need to authorize credit card payments. Scenarios that typically necessitate the use of a credit card authorization form include online purchases, service agreements, and any situation where payment security is a concern. By utilizing this form, users can maintain accurate billing records and facilitate smooth transaction processes.

What common mistakes should I avoid when filling out the form?
Common mistakes include entering incorrect credit card details, omitting required fields, and failing to provide a signature. Double-check all entries.
